Selects an audio clock signal per group
for SDI embedded audio output from
FS2.
AUTO: Automatically selects audio clock
input in the NON-PCM signal channel, if
an input NON-PCM signal is in the
selected SDI embedded audio group.
Automatically selects audio clock signal
in the smallest numbered channel, if all
signals in the audio group are NON-PCM.
Automatically selects audio clock signal
synchronized to the output video signal, if
all signals in the audio group are PCM.
*2
REFEFENCE: Audio clock signal
synchronized to the output video signal.
(Used to synchronize audio with the video
signals processed in the SRC.)
CH 1/2 to 15/16: Audio clock input in
SOURCE channels CH 1/2 to 15/16.
*1
To output asynchronous audio signals,
select one input channel pair for each
group.
*2
For SD-SDI outputs, REFERENCE is
automatically selected regardless of the
settings.

*2 Embedded audio signals are divided into 4 groups. Each group consists of 4 audio
channels; Group 1 (CH 1 to 4), Group 2 (CH 5 to 8), Group 3 (CH 9 to 12), Group 4 (CH 13
to 16). The audio signals in the same group are transmitted together using the same audio
clock (48kHz). PCM audio signals will be synchronized to a genlock signal in the SRC
(sampling rate converter) so as to synchronize with the output video signal. Non-PCM
audio signals (compressed audio data such as AC-3) do not go into SRC. If the NON-PCM
audio input signal is asynchronous with the output video signal, the NON-PCM audio
output signal will be asynchronous. The asynchronous NON-PCM audio signals can be
embedded to SDI video signals by selecting an audio clock for each audio group. To do so,
all 4 channels in the respective audio groups must be synchronous. Assign 4 synchronous
audio signals to channels in a group. (See section 6-5-2. “EMB2 OUT REMAP” for details.)
Then the asynchronous audio signal will be properly embedded to the video signal.
